#4a1da4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4a1da4 is composed of 29% red, 11.4%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.9% cyan, 82.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 260 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 37.8%. #4a1da4 color hex could be obtained by blending #943aff with #000049.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#4a1da4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4a1da4 has RGB values of R:74, G:29, B:164 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 4857252.

Shades and Tints of #4a1da4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06020e is the darkest color, while #fdfcff is the lightest one.
